Sometimes I get lucky.  Not today.

Seems a huge party arrived just before we did.  Took over an hour after arrival for our food to show up.  I ordered a combo with lechon kawali, double pancit, and lumpia.


Lumpia was hot and crunchy on the outside with delicious pork filling.  Best part of the meal.

Pancit had rice noodles and a few pieces of carrots and celery.  Nice mild flavor.  Wish they would have added some chicken.  I usually get this dish at R & B Filipino Cuisine and they add a few pieces of chicken so you get a more exciting tasting dish.


Lechon kawali is hard to make right.  Many places give it too much time in the fryer.  About half the lechon kawali was dried out and crunchy.  Skin was too hard and crunchy to eat.  Pieces that were not dried out had a nice fried flavor.


Staff was apologetic about the long wait.  Lumpia was great.
